It's unnecessary and pricey to have a big collection of luggage simply because most travelers have a tendency to use the same pieces once more and once again," she mentioned.Tap water is not safe to drink, and boiling and filtering is sometimes done also hastily in some hotels and restaurants, so the greatest solution is to drink bottled water. There are now a lot of brands accessible, largely making use of spring water from the highlands of the island. Make sure that the bottle carries an SLS certification and that the seal is broken only in your presence. Beware of ice unless you are satisfied it has not been created from tap water, and bear in mind the tap water you could be tempted to use to rinse out your mouth following brushing your teeth is unsafe. Hold a bottle of water in your bathroom for this purpose.In light of safety issues, the Kenyan government has imposed a curfew in Mandera county and large parts of Lamu county, Tana River county and Garissa county for the hours six:30pm to six:30am.
